Pre Assembly Note:
1.
Using the installation menu and the procedure outlined in the FDC Field Manual, confirm
that you have the appropriate transducers and Enclosure Set for operation on the chosen
pipe.
2.
Select mounting location
2.1 Choose location that remains full at zero flow.
2.2 Where possible, locate enclosure ass'y 10 pipe diameters or more from elbow or valve to
ensure fully developed and stable flow profile.
2.3 On horizontal pipe sections, select horizontal plane to avoid sediment or gas blockage of
ultrasonic beam.
2.4 Multiple beam applications see drawing 1012WS-8 and/or Fig 1-1 of this procedure.
3.
Prepare pipe for enclosure mounting.
3.1 Remove grit, corrosion, coating or heavy paint. (Avoid grinding which could cause distortion
of the pipe surface
3.2 Clean and degrease surface.
3.3 Do not mount over frost.
3.4 Do not mount on the seam of the pipe.
3.5 Locally, smooth the pipe surface to accept the transducers. Use the abrasive pad provided.
(Note: It is recommended two people be available to perform
this procedure.)
